May the pork be with you

It’s time to unleash your inner glutton with the Oliver Osoyoos Wine Country’s Pig Out Festival.

Now entering its eighth year, the festival takes place on May 4 from 1 to 4 p.m. at Covert Farms Family Estate.

Not ignoring international Star Wars day (May the 4th be with you), the annual food and wine festival is embracing a galaxy far, far away.

The one-day, family-friendly festival plays host to a costume contest and “epic duels” held on Covert Farms’ famous giant bouncy pillow.

“We are ecstatic that our Pig Out Festival fell on May 4 this year — we have many serious movie fans in the region and cannot wait to create a lively, thematic atmosphere complete with delicious food and wine,” said Jennifer Busmann, executive director of the Oliver Osoyoos Winery Association.

Talented chefs from local restaurants including Platinum Bench Artisan Bakery, Watermark Beach Resort, Miradoro at Tinhorn Creek Vineyards and Oliver Eats. All 43 Oliver Osoyoos Winery Association members will be in attendance with twine pairings for pork-themed creations.

Tickets ($65) are available online and include entertainment from local musicians, a souvenir wine glass and lots of food and wine.
